Word on the street this morning is that controversial club owner Rob Shamlian is reportedly tightening his grip on Hell Square. Already with four bars to his name in the vicinity (Fat Baby, Spitzer’s, Los Feliz, Tiny Fork), Shamlian is now rumored to be opening yet another.
A Boogie birdie tells us that once Motor City Bar departs 127 Ludlow Street at the end of the week, Shamlian is expected to helm an as-yet-unknown replacement concept. If proven true, this turn of events would certainly be a bitter pill to swallow for the hordes of die-hard Motor patrons over the years.
Shamlian earned some local notoriety two years ago when he said in an interview that he was “done with the Lower East Side” and needed to “get the hell out of there.”
